Bath Demolition in Frederick, MD

Bath demolition services involve the safe and efficient removal of existing bathroom structures, including fixtures, tiles, walls, and flooring. These projects typically cover bathroom renovations, remodeling, or complete tear-outs needed to prepare a space for new installations. Property owners often want to understand the scope of demolition, the types of materials that can be removed, and how the process might impact surrounding areas. Clear communication about the extent of work and any necessary site preparation helps ensure the project proceeds smoothly.

Homeowners considering bath demolition should also inquire about cleanup procedures and disposal of debris, as well as any potential disruptions to plumbing or electrical systems. Understanding the timeline and the steps involved in the demolition process can help with planning renovations or remodeling projects. Proper planning ensures that bathroom removal is completed safely, efficiently, and with minimal impact on the rest of the property.

Project Types

Common Bath Demolition Jobs

Bathroom Demolition - removal of outdated or damaged fixtures and tiles to prepare for renovation.

Whole-room Demolition - complete teardown of bathrooms to create a clean slate for remodeling projects.

Wall Removal - taking down non-structural walls to open up space and improve layout.

Fixture Removal - safely disconnecting and removing bathtubs, sinks, and cabinetry for upgrades.

Tile and Surface Demolition - stripping old tile, linoleum, or wall coverings to refresh the bathroom’s appearance.

Asbestos and Hazardous Material Removal - professional handling of hazardous materials during demolition to ensure safety.

FAQ

Bath Demolition Questions

What types of structures can be demolished? Demolition services cover residential buildings, garages, sheds, and other structures on a property.

Is preparation needed before demolition? Property owners should clear the area of personal belongings and ensure access to the structure for safe removal.

Are permits required for demolition projects? Permit requirements depend on local regulations and the scope of the demolition work.

What happens to the debris after demolition? Debris is typically removed and disposed of in accordance with local waste management guidelines.
